LIE reopened in both directions

The LIE reopened this morning after being closed in both directions over the weekend. (February 11, 2013)

The Long Island Expressway has been reopened in both directions in Suffolk County after a 24-hour shutdown.

A massive fleet of payloaders and plows worked throughout the night to get the roadway cleared.

Sunrise Highway was reopened in Suffolk yesterday, but police are warning drivers that the road remains very icy.

The Expressway and other Suffolk roads were littered with abandoned cars after the wet, heavy snow clogged up roadways.

A third of New York State’s snow removal equipment was sent to Long Island, according to Gov. Cuomo, after some areas got pounded with up to 30 inches of snow.
